Summarize results from run_grid_simulation(), filtering by parameter ranges and computing aggregated performance metrics. Provides detailed summaries at both the setting level and across all selected settings.

Usage

summarize_grid_results(
  grid_results_list,
  n_sequences_range = NULL,
  seq_length_range = NULL,
  min_na_range = NULL,
  max_na_range = NULL,
  level_context = 0.05,
  print_output = TRUE,
  print_aggregated_overall = TRUE,
  print_aggregated_edges = TRUE,
  print_settings_summary = TRUE,
  num_rows_range = NULL,
  max_seq_length_range = NULL
)

Arguments

grid_results_list

List output from run_grid_simulation().

n_sequences_range

Numeric vector of length 2 (min, max) or NULL. Filter settings by n_sequences.

seq_length_range

Numeric vector of length 2 (min, max) or NULL. Filter settings by seq_length.

min_na_range

Numeric vector of length 2 (min, max) or NULL. Filter settings by min_na.

max_na_range

Numeric vector of length 2 (min, max) or NULL. Filter settings by max_na.

level_context

Numeric. Significance level used for calculations (for context in output). Default: 0.05.

print_output

Logical. Master switch for console printing. Default: TRUE.

print_aggregated_overall

Logical. Print averaged overall performance metrics across selected settings. Default: TRUE.

print_aggregated_edges

Logical. Print aggregated edge significance summary. Default: TRUE.

print_settings_summary

Logical. Print summary table for each selected setting. Default: TRUE.

num_rows_range

Deprecated. Use n_sequences_range instead.

max_seq_length_range

Deprecated. Use seq_length_range instead.

...

Arguments passed to summarize_grid_results.

Value

A list containing:

n_selected

Number of settings matching the filter criteria.

aggregated_summary

List with:

  • overall_performance: Averaged metrics across settings.

  • edge_significance: Aggregated edge-level statistics.

selected_settings_summary_df

Data frame with per-setting metrics calculated from total TP/TN/FP/FN counts.

compiled_individual_runs

List with detailed run-level data:

  • all_raw_summaries: Combined bootstrap summaries.

  • all_per_edge_performance: Combined per-edge results.

  • run_level_performance_metrics: Metrics per run.

  • setting_level_summary_stats: Mean/Median/SD of run metrics.

Returns NULL (invisibly) if no settings match.

Details

The function performs comprehensive analysis:

Filtering: Selects settings where all parameters fall within specified ranges.

Aggregation from Input Summaries: Extracts and averages overall performance and edge significance from the original aggregated_summary in each setting.

Run-Level Metrics: Recomputes TP/TN/FP/FN counts from per-edge data, then calculates Sensitivity, Specificity, FPR, FNR, Accuracy, and MCC per run.

Setting-Level Metrics: Two approaches:

  1. Mean/Median/SD of run-level metrics.

  2. Metrics computed from total counts across all runs (more robust).

The selected_settings_summary_df uses approach #2 for the most accurate overall metrics per setting.

Examples

if (FALSE) { # \dontrun{
# After running grid simulation
grid_results <- run_grid_simulation(...)

# Analyze all results
analysis <- summarize_grid_results(grid_results)

# Filter to specific parameter ranges
analysis_filtered <- summarize_grid_results(
  grid_results,
  n_sequences_range = c(100, 200),
  seq_length_range = c(30, 50),
  max_na_range = c(0, 5)
)

# Access the detailed run-level metrics
run_metrics <- analysis$compiled_individual_runs$run_level_performance_metrics

# Access setting-level summary
setting_summary <- analysis$selected_settings_summary_df

# Old parameter names still work
analysis_filtered <- summarize_grid_results(
  grid_results,
  num_rows_range = c(100, 200),
  max_seq_length_range = c(30, 50)
)
} # }
